Make a Regular Donation

Despite being run by volunteers, our local branches still incur expenses, most notably the cost of running effective election campaigns. So we rely on the generosity of our members and supporters to help raise funds to continue our work.

These vital funds allow us to campaign on party issues here in Cornwall without external influence from special-interest groups or corporations.

If you’d like to help by making a regular donation, whatever the amount, then please fill in the form below and your local branch Treasurer will prepare a Standing Order form for you to give to your bank.
(Unlike a Direct Debit, this will allow you to change the amount or cancel your donation at any time.)
